MACOMO is named after "Makomo (true bamboo)". It is a plant of the Poaceae family that grows in colonies along the water's edge and is also called "Makomodake". Because it has a purifying effect on soil and water, it has been called "the grass where the gods dwell" and "the grass of fate" since ancient times, and is considered a sacred plant. It is used as a mat (mushiro) and a tool for purification in Shinto rituals such as at Izumo Taisha Shrine. We hope you have a pleasant trip to this inn.
